Tessera is seeking a Motivated and Hardworking Metal Mechanic EVT (in training) with a Positive/Professional attitude.
Performs inspections of damaged vehicle bodies, panels, frames, and structural components to determine repair requirements, identify material needs, and establish corrective repair actions.
Fabricates panels, brackets, supports, patch panels, structural components, and other metal parts utilizing cutting, forming, bending, grinding, and welding equipment.
Performs MIG, TIG, stick, and oxy-fuel welding operations on steel, stainless steel, and aluminum materials in support of vehicle repair and fabrication requirements.
Repairs and straightens damaged frames, body structures, compartments, doors, fenders, and associated components utilizing hydraulic equipment, pulling devices, measuring systems, and fabrication techniques.
Prepares repaired surfaces through grinding, sanding, filling, priming, and finishing operations to ensure proper appearance and coating adhesion.
Applies primers, protective coatings, and finish materials or assists painting personnel in refinishing repaired equipment and vehicle components.
Identifies and repairs corrosion damage and applies protective treatments to prevent deterioration and extend service life of equipment and vehicle structures
Performs body and structural repairs on military vehicles, trailers, support equipment, and specialized mission-essential assets in support of operational readiness requirements.
Ensures all work is performed in accordance with applicable technical manuals, maintenance standards, OEM specifications, Air Force instructions, safety regulations, environmental requirements, and NFPA standards.
Supports fleet readiness objectives by ensuring body repairs, structural repairs, fabrication projects, and refinishing work are completed accurately, safely, and within established production timelines.
Operates welding machines, plasma cutters, oxy-fuel cutting equipment, hydraulic presses, grinders, metal forming equipment, and other fabrication tools in a safe and effective manner
